Nigerians insinuate Multichoice has been hacked as they watch DSTV, GOTV for free during maintenance

South African owned television network; DSTV and GOtv have been assumed hacked by some of its viewers.

According to reactions from DSTV/GOTV customer on social media, viewers can actually watch all channels free.

However, Within Nigeria can not confirm as at the time of filing this report, if the stations were really hacked or just experiencing some system glitch/ upgrade.

However, Multichoice had announced a planned maintenance, but did not include free-to-air as part of the impact of the maintenance.

Meanwhile, Anonymous, a famous ‘hacktivist’ which has been fully active since it declared support for the #EndSARS movement has over time attacked top Nigeria government website and also Twitter account.

As of the time of filing this report, the foremost hack group are yet to make any comment or claim responsibility.

As it lingers, viewers are glad its happening as they enjoy choiced-channels.
